CVE-2014-6736: The EPL Hat Trick (aka com.hat.trick.goal) application 1.0 for Android does not verify X.509 certificates f...

The EPL Hat Trick (aka com.hat.trick.goal) application 1.0 for Android does not verify X.509 certificates from SSL servers,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of servers and obtain sensitive information via a crafted certificate.

CVE-2014-6736 affects the Android EPL Hat Trick application version 1.0. The app reportedly fails to verify SSL server certificates, so someone controlling the network path could impersonate a server and intercept sensitive app traffic. Exposure is limited to Android devices with EPL Hat Trick/com.hat.trick.goal version 1.0 installed and used. Risk is higher on hostile or untrusted networks. Enterprise exposure depends on mobile app inventory and BYOD visibility. Treat as targeted mobile exposure, not a broad infrastructure emergency. Prioritize if the app exists in the environment or handles sensitive data. Otherwise track as low operational urgency with incomplete public scoring. Mitigation focus: Inventory Android devices for EPL Hat Trick or com.hat.trick.goal version 1.0.; Remove or restrict the app if no vendor-fixed version is available.; Check CERT and vendor guidance before approving continued use..
